NOTES TO THE FINANCIAL STATEMENTS
FOR THE YEAR ENDED 31 March 2010
NOTE 1: Statement of Significant Accounting Policies
This financial report is a special purpose financial report in order to satisfy the financial reporting requirements of the Associations Incorporations Act 1985. The Council has determined that the Foundation is not a reporting entity.The financial report has been prepared in accordance with the requirements of the Associations Incorporations Act 1985 and the recognition and measurement aspects of all applicable Australian Accounting Standards, adopted by Australian Accounting Standards Board (AASB) and other authoritative pronouncements of the AASB that have a material effect. The financial report does not include the disclosure requirements of the following pronouncements having no material effect:
AASB 7 Financial Instruments: Disclosures
AASB 8 Operating Segments
AASB 102 Inventories
AASB 112 Income Taxes
AASB 116 Property, Plant and Equipment
AASB 124 Related Party Disclosures
AASB 132 Financial Instruments: Presentations
AASB 137 Provisions, Contingent Liabilities and Contingent Assets
AASB 139 Financial Instruments: Recognition and Measurement
The following accounting policies have been adopted in the preparation on the financial statements:
(a) Basis of Accounting:
Donations are recorded on a cash basis. Fundraising income and interest income is accounted for on an accruals basis. Expenses are accounted for net of GST when paid with input credits being refundable.
(b) Income Tax:
The Foundation has been endorsed as an Income Tax exempt Charity (ITEC) and a Deductible Gift Recipient (DGR).
(c) Investments:
Investments are valued at fair value at balance date being the market value per the portfolio valuation. Unrealised gains and losses arising from changes in the fair value of investments are recognised in the Income Statement.
(d) Depreciation of Fixed Assets:
Office equipment and computer software are depreciated on a prime cost basis at 25% per annum.
(e) Corpus and Funds Available for Grants:
An amount of $1,200,000.00 has been allocated to a corpus fund and the investment earnings on this corpus is used to fund the administration expenses. In addition, 80% of all monies raised and donated in a financial year can be used to fund neurosurgical research and the remaining 20% can be added to the corpus and retained for future research grants.
(f) Inventories:
Inventories are measured at the lower value of cost and net realisable value.
NOTE 2:
In September 1995, the Foundation received a bequest of $71,672.24 from Estate D S Moten, with the understanding that these monies be used for trigeminal pain research. As at 31 March 2008, grants of $40,000 had been spent against this amount, and the remaining balance of $31,672.24 was allocated in the year ended 31 March 2009.
In February 2008, the Foundation received a bequest of $48,853.52 from Estate J E Hutchesson with the understanding that these monies be used for Parkinson’s disease research. As at 31 March 2008, a grant of $24,426.76 has been spent against this amount, and the remaining balance of $24,426.76 was allocated in the year ended 31 March 2009.
